Linux
干货集散地

2016年03月的文章

进阶

通过分析nginx日志并屏蔽采集者ip地址

小狸猫阅读(1389)评论(0)赞(0)

采集和防止采集是一个经久不息的话题,一方面都想搞别人的东西,另一方面不想自己的东西被别人搞走。 本文介绍如何利用nginx屏蔽ip来实现防止采集,当然也可以通过iptable来实现。 1.查找要屏蔽的ip 输入命令: #awk ‘...

进阶

CENTOS系统下更改SSH的端口号

小狸猫阅读(1337)评论(0)赞(0)

CENTOS系统默认是开启了SSH服务的,用命令可以看到是否开启: Chkconfig –list sshd 默认的SSH端口是22,修改方法: vim /etc/ssh/sshd_config 去掉Port 22前#,新增端口号5022 ...

进阶

删除默认.user.ini文件

小狸猫阅读(1488)评论(0)赞(0)

LNMP1.2开始PHP防跨目录限制使用.user.ini,该文件在网站根目录下。 以修改open_basedir的值来设置限制目录的访问。 如要修或删除需要先执行:chattr -i /网站目录/.user.ini 修改完成后再执行:ch...

进阶

如何用.htaccess文件实现301重定向

小狸猫阅读(1370)评论(0)赞(0)

在很多情况下,网站都需要进行301或302重定向, 其中一个为永久重定向,一个为临时重定向。 比如网站整个更换了域名,比如网站结构或目录发生了移动,比如需要将某个域名上的文件迁移到另外的域上等等。 有时候这种重定向对SEO或者PR值的传递是...

进阶

CENTOS5 yum安装与配置vsFTPd FTP服务器

小狸猫阅读(1115)评论(0)赞(0)

vsftpd作为FTP服务器,在Linux系统中是非常常用的。下面我们介绍如何在centos系统上安装vsftp。 什么是vsftpd vsftpd是一款在Linux发行版中最受推崇的FTP服务器程序。特点是小巧轻快,安全易用。 vsftp...

进阶

CentOS5.6下SVN的安装配置

小狸猫阅读(1174)评论(0)赞(0)

TortoiseSVN 是 Subversion 版本控制系统的一个免费开源客户端,可以超越时间的管理文件和目录。文件保存在中央版本库,除了能记住文件和目录的每次修改以外,版本库非常像普通的文件服务器。 这里我们采用yum源安装方式: 1、...

命令大全

LINUX常用解压压缩命令

小狸猫阅读(1269)评论(0)赞(0)

tar -c: 建立压缩档案 -x:解压 -t:查看内容 -r:向压缩归档文件末尾追加文件 -u:更新原压缩包中的文件 这五个是独立的命令,压缩解压都要用到其中一个,可以和别的命令连用但只能用其中一个。下面的参数是根据需要在压缩或解压档案时...